    Dear Everyone,
    I knew that the anime of pokemon has the Pokemon League, so I created this idea:
    -Pokefind League requires the trainer to have 8 gym badges.
    -Pokefind League's joining method is go to /spawn of generation 3 and click on an NPC called League Officer.
    -Pokefind League requires 32(or less like 16) players to join.
    -The trainer who win can go to fight the next player, the trainer who lose will go out.
    -The last player who won the League will get good rewards[ex: full heal, Master Ball, got challenged by Mewtwo(can't catch)].
    -AFK players will get banned(if they bypass the anti-afk)
    So this is my suggestions, remember to vote! :D
